Roots Rock is a classic, early American sound distinct in early 70's bands, such as Creedence Clearwater Revival and Three Dog Night. Commonly known as 'swamp rock', this sound may consist of electric guitar and bass behind a vocal track. The music places emphasis on the guitar and piano style.

The finished sound produces a clear tune with a distinct Southern guitar.
